Essex shrugs off penalties, upends Amherstburg, 5-2Essex Centre Sports Complex Tue, Mar 08, 2016 Story by Narrative Science.
The win gave Essex a one-zero lead in the best of seven series. 73s were sparked by Brett Vorshuk, who finished with one goal. Vorshuk scored in the second period to make the score 3-1 Essex. William Stadder and Cody Leeming registered the assists on the goal. Essex put up an impenetrable defensive front on the penalty kill, and did not allow Amherstburg to score on any of their six power plays. Essex also got points from Leeming, who also registered one goal and one assist , Tyler Scott, who also registered one goal and one assist , and Max Viselli, who also registered one goal and one assist. Matt Zelko also scored for Essex. More assists for Essex came via Tyler Boughner, Eric Shaw, Stadder, Anthony Cristofaro, Matthew Rosati, Adam Gaiarin, and Matthew Hebert, who contributed one apiece. Integrity Admirals were helped by James Brooks, who racked up one goal.Brooks scored in the first period to make the score 1-0 Amherstburg. The goal was assisted by Travis Campbell and Jordan Luciw.Others who scored for Amherstburg included Ryan Holzel and Brooks, who scored one each. In addition, Amherstburg received assists from Campbell and Luciw, who each chipped in one. Trevor Wheaton made 26 saves for 73s on 28 shots. Essex incurred 14 minutes in penalty time with seven minors. Amherstburg's Connor Meyerink stopped 22 shots out of the 27 that he faced. Integrity Admirals incurred six minutes in penalty time with three minors.
